I have an external DLT4000 that ran me about $300 on ebay, plus I had to get a SCSI card. However, you can get an INTERNAL DLT4000 for like 50 bucks on ebay. If you are only going to write DLT's like once a month or something, put it internally. It takes up 2 CD ROM sized bays so I am assuming you don't have the room to leave it in there. Just pop it in when you have to make a DLT.
It's a great drive, takes the recommended Type IV tapes, and isn't expensive.
